The Paediatric and Child Health Department marked this year’s World Cancer Day with a comprehensive awareness campaign focused on childhood cancer. The event featured a variety of activities, including radio education programs and community outreaches to various locations, such as Tishigu, Central Hospital, and other surrounding areas.
During the outreach, staff and clients at the Antenatal Clinic (ANC) and Central Hospital were engaged on critical issues related to childhood cancer. The campaign extended its reach to the NMC Tamale and the Community College of Health in Sakasaka, ensuring the message about cancer awareness was spread widely.
Leading the campaign was Dr. Yaninga Halwani Fuseini, Senior Specialist Paediatrician and Acting Head of Department. Dr. Fuseini emphasized the importance of recognizing the early warning signs of cancer in children, stressing that early detection and intervention are crucial for improving outcomes.
Through these efforts, the Paediatric and Child Health Department aims to enhance public knowledge of childhood cancer, encourage early diagnosis, and provide support to affected families, reinforcing the importance of timely medical care.
